Kenan Thompsonunderstands there are two sides to every story, especially where his divorce from wifeChristina Evangelineis concerned.

During aTodayshow appearance on Monday, anchorHoda Kotbwondered why theSaturday Night Livestar has spoken only “a little bit” about his divorce and didn’t write “much” at all about the topic his upcoming memoirWhen I Was Your Age: Life Lessons, Funny Stories & Questionable Parenting Advice from a Professional Clown.

Thompson, 45, explained that he “didn’t want to speak out of turn on people who aren’t there to tell their vision of the story.”

The comic — who remained fairly tight-lipped throughout his relationship with Evangeline, 34 — added, “So I just kind of told my perspective, basically.”

Thompson did note that he was still very forthcoming in his memoir, noting how he had to “tell the whole story from A to Z.” The comedian also confirmed that “99 percent” of his real-life experiences are included in the book.

News ofThompson and Evangeline’s separationafter 10 years of marriage first emerged in April 2022. He laterfiled for divorcethat June, requesting 50/50 custody oftheir daughters Georgia Marie and Gianna Michelle.

When I Was Your Ageis “an ode to growing up, getting older and wiser, and learning from the school of hard knocks,” according to Harper Books, an imprint of HarperCollins. Thompson addresses topics including parenthood, race and body image in the book.

“It’s been such a joy to write and share my story inWhen I Was Your Age,” Thompson said in a statement shared with PEOPLE in August. “FromAll ThattoSNL, I’ve had a lot of laughs — and learned a few lessons — along the way, and I hope fans will too.”
